When a person from Brookline, Massachusetts commits to a Drug and Alcohol Rehab Facility for the treatment of their drug addiction, they have access to the support of individuals who are also trying to recover and have been where they have been with regards to chronic drug and alcohol addiction. Having encouragement in a Drug Rehab Program from other individuals that have been in the same boat can allow a person to feel comfortable enough to open up and start to address the underlying issues that are the driving force behind their addiction problems. The clients within the Brookline Drug Rehabilitation Facility also have access to the support and guidance from the staff at the center, 24 hours a day. All these positive aspects of a Drug Treatment Center in Brookline, MA help to make it possible for the individual to be successful in achieving their plan of long term recovery.
A Brookline Alcohol Rehab also allows a person from Brookline with a drug problem or a history of chronic drug abuse to reside in a sober surrounding; which can serve as a testing platform for what it is like to live in a social environment that is free of all drug and alcohol use. A person that has continually abused drugs and/or alcohol for a long period of time may not even remember how to relate to other people while being sober.
